    <title>2010 (3) TMI 746 - Kerala High Court</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/caselaws?id=204267</link>
    <description>The High Court upheld the Tribunal&#039;s decision, ruling that a second rectification application on the same issue under section 254(2) of the Income-tax Act was not maintainable. The Court emphasized that once an issue is decided in a rectification application, another application on the same issue is impermissible. The judgment clarified the boundaries of rectification proceedings, ensuring that rectification applications are limited to issues not previously decided by the Tribunal. The Court&#039;s decision aimed to maintain the integrity of the rectification process and prevent repetitive challenges on the same matter.</description>
